5 Loan Apps In Nigeria With Lowest Interest Rate 2022
Some of the best loan apps in Nigeria with the lowest interest rates include:
- Branch Loan App: Branch is one of Nigeria’s best and fastest loan apps. It is also reliable, with an interest rate of between 1.5% and 20% and an Annual Percentage Rate (APR) of between 18% and 260%. The Branch loan app provides loans from as little as N2,000 to as high as N500,000 with a duration of between 4 weeks and 52 weeks. Interest rate is dependent on several reasons. It could depend on Branch’s cost of funds and the amount you are borrowing. Interest rates may reduce with on-time repayments and higher loan amounts. Branch loans do not require any paperwork or collateral, and loan requests are processed in a few minutes.
- Renmoney Loan app: is one of the most downloaded loan apps in Nigeria, and part of this is because it has a flexible loan interest rate. When taking loans for business expansion, personal and family bills, Renmoney is one of the loan apps to consider without exorbitant charges. Renmoney charges a monthly interest rate of 2.9%, and the Annual Percentage Rate (APR) is between 32% -34.17%. Using this loan app for the first time, you can get a loan offer between 30,000 naira and a million naira, while regular users with no outstanding debt can access a higher loan. Loans can be paid back directly from your bank account, with your ATM debit card or using an external payment method like POS, but notify Renmoney with your details when using POS to repay the loan.
- Palmcredit Loan App: Palmcredit is a top-rated instant loan app that processes, completes, and pays out loan requests in less than three (3) minutes. Users can access loan amounts from as little as N2,500 to as high as N300,000 in minutes. Palmcredit interest rates range between 5% and 28% monthly, with an Annual Percentage Rate (APR) of between 24% and 56%. The loan repayment term is typically between 91 and 365 days. No collateral or documentation is required for the application, and all users must be at least 18 years old. Palmcredit charges no rollover fees, transaction fees, or hidden fees.
- Umba Loan App: Umba Instant loan app ranks as one of Nigeria’s most secure financial platforms. It is a full-fledged mobile bank that offers transfer, payment, and loan services. Using Umba does not need documentation, collaterals, or in-person visits. Umba offers users a minimum loan amount of N1,115 and a maximum amount of N89,182. The maximum Annual Percentage Rate (APR) is 10% with no commission or VAT. Several factors are considered with the information provided to determine a credit score and loan amount. With consistent on-time repayments, users can access higher loan amounts. Umba requires no late or rollover fees.
- Aella Loan App: Aella loan app offers users loan amounts of a minimum of N1,500 and up to N1,000,000 with no collateral or documentation. Interest rates of Aella loans range between 4% and 30% monthly. Loan terms may vary per borrower, but typically between one and three months. Aella loan app allows users to build their creditworthiness by on-time repayment of loans, which will qualify users for reduced interest rates and higher loan amounts. The platform imposes no late or rollover fees. Processing and approval of loan requests typically take less than five minutes to be completed.
